Transaction 91edc7294d579ad393b98532476ae160738ead5af40dc74bd529318129643cd5

1 Input
2 Outputs
  • 91edc7294d579ad393b98532476ae160738ead5af40dc74bd529318129643cd5:0
  • value  9633
    address  1AnjKcQUevgVebN8NH6E2xRi84LpqaGoUA
  • 91edc7294d579ad393b98532476ae160738ead5af40dc74bd529318129643cd5:1
  • value  510139
    address  1N6jh8gNZ7Z53Lf5XzHEdowtNSWhssrX65